I'd use athstats -z (as root) and then watch your device associate.
See if the TX counter values increment.

There's also some further descriptor based debugging you can do if
you've compiled in ATH_DEBUG, but it gets very noisy very quickly.
Look at sys/dev/ath/if_ath_debug.h and enable XMIT (0x01) and
XMIT_DESC (0x02) by OR'ing them together (ie, 0x03 :):

# sysctl dev.ath.0.debug=0x03.

Then let it do some scanning/association and fail a few times, then
set it back to 0, and look at /var/log/messages.

That will log the descriptor setup and completion for each TX attempt
and it'll hopefully tell us whether it's actually being transmitted or
not.
